Is Java 8 not free anymore?

Oracle is no longer providing free public updates to Java 8. Older, minor releases of Java are still available at no cost for Java 8, Java 7, and Java 6. Oracle previously released these older versions as free public updates. The Oracle Java license change kicks in for Java 11 and later.

When did Java go paid?

So, starting on April 15, 2019 any version of Java released thereafter would require users to pay Oracle for the privilege of using it. This included any updates for existing versions of Java. For details, see our blog post What You Need to Know about Changes to Java Licensing.

What was the last free version of Java?

Java 8 LTS the last free software public update for commercial use was released by Oracle in March 2022, while Oracle continues to release no-cost public Java 8 updates for development and personal use indefinitely. Java 7 is no longer publicly supported.

Are older versions of Java free?

The older versions/updates of Java that did not require a subscription would continue to be free for the Oracle customer to use. But, versions/updates that are currently obtained under the OMA subscription would need to be upgraded to Java 17 to eliminate the subscription and to use Java for free.

Does Java cost money now?

In the old subscription model, the organization would pay $2.50/mo for each of the 20 desktop users and $25.00/mo for each Processor where Java SE was installed and/or running. In the new model there are no separate charges for desktop and server, but now every employee will be charged for the Java subscription.

Who owns Java now?

Oracle Corporation is the current owner of the official implementation of the Java SE platform, following their acquisition of Sun Microsystems on January 27, 2010.

Is Java no longer free for commercial use?

Oracle Java Licensing change 2021

In 2021 Oracle made another Java license change. They announced a third licensing agreement, the NFTC – Oracle No-Fee Terms and conditions. In the NFTC agreement, Oracle again allowed free use for internal use. To run Java you do not need any license for internal commercial use.

Is Oracle now charging for Java?

New pricing plan for Oracle Java SE starts at $15 per employee per month and scales downward based on number of users. Oracle's 2023 per-employee pricing for standard Java is raising concerns about its potential impact on Java licensing costs for customers.

How does Java make money?

The company makes a lot of money selling an expensive and widely used Java middleware server called the Oracle Weblogic Server. And it makes money licensing Java to companies such as IBM so they can ship it with their servers.
